Tactical Resources Secures 1.5M Tons of Crushed Aggregate Feedstock in Texas
Tactical Resources Secures Feedstock Ahead of SPAC Close, Dilution Looms

Executive Summary
- Headline: Tactical Resources Secures 1.5M Tons of Crushed Aggregate Feedstock in Texas (2026-04-15).
- Core Transaction: Entered an Asset Purchase Agreement to acquire 1.5 million tons of processed tailings from Sierra Blanca Quarry (SBQ).
- Consideration: Payment is 3,000,000 shares of "PubCo" (the post-merger entity) at closing.
- Strategic Link: Builds on the March 16, 2026 Purchase and Sale Agreement which granted an option to acquire 100% of SBQ for $29 million (50% cash/50% equity).
- Conditions: Closing is contingent on the completion of the business combination with Plum Acquisition Corp. III and Nasdaq listing.
- Purpose: Feedstock for the Peak Rare Earth Project to accelerate development and reduce permitting timelines.
Material Impact
- Positive Execution: The news confirms management is executing on the March 2026 strategy to secure feedstock, reducing operational risk regarding raw material availability.
- Dilution Concern: Consideration is entirely equity-based (3M PubCo shares). While this preserves cash, it increases shareholder dilution without immediate cash inflow.
- Dependency Risk: The transaction does not close until the SPAC merger with Plum Acquisition Corp. III completes. If the merger fails or is delayed beyond the July 2026 outside date, this asset acquisition may not materialize.
- Market Expectation: This was anticipated following the March option announcement; it does not introduce new discovery data or unexpected capital terms. It validates the pathway but does not fundamentally alter the valuation thesis beyond incremental progress.

Company Overview
- Company Profile: Tactical Resources Corp. is a rare earth elements (REE) developer focused on U.S.-based assets to reduce dependence on Chinese supply chains. Currently undergoing a business combination with SPAC Plum Acquisition Corp. III.
- Flagship Project: Peak Rare Earth Project located at Sierra Blanca Quarry, Texas.
- Asset Status: Development stage. Utilizing existing tailings from the quarry rather than new mining initially (lower capex).
- Technology: Direct-to-leach extraction process claimed to have 88%-93% extraction potential (per July 2025 presentation).
- Geopolitical Angle: Positioned as a critical minerals supplier for U.S. defense and EV sectors.
